    The western and central Gulf of Mexico, which includes offshore Texas, Louisiana, Mississippi, and Alabama, is one of the major petroleum-producing areas of the United States. In 2007, federal leases in the western and central Gulf of Mexico produced 25% of the nation's oil and 14% of the nation's natural gas. [ 11 ]

    In 1939, after working as a Sales Engineer with Reed Roller Bit Company in Houston, Eddie Chiles founded the Western Company of North America in Fort Worth, Texas. He started the company with two trucks and three employees. Western served the petroleum industry with technical services required in the discovery and production of oil and gas.

    In July 2009, Edison Chouest Offshore won a $150 million contract for the construction of an icebreaking anchor handling tug supply (AHTS) vessel for Royal Dutch Shell. The 360-foot (110 m) vessel, largest ever built by the company, would be used to support Shell's drilling operations in the Beaufort Sea and Chukchi Sea off Alaska . [ 10 ]
